World Government (G)

Wellington is governed by Self-Perpetuating Oligarchy. A single family or small group provides the leadership and important positions within the government. These positions are inherited by members of the group or by their relatives. The organization may be a monarchy, with titles passed to family members, or a plutocracy where inheritance of the family fortune includes government position. Alternatively, the organization may be a more typical government apparatus, only with positions of power inherited.

These are some of the more important historical events that have affected this world:

  • 359-375: War of Man, as Humans rebel against repressive Vargr rule in coreward Empty Quarter Sector.
  • 483: The interstellar polity of Abuish is founded.
  • 534: The Abuish polity is forcefully annexed to the Damlaer Union.
  • 814: The Third Imperium and the Arzula authorities forge a trading agreement, leading to the creation of the Deep Space Stations of the Saeghvung-Turley-Exile Run, crossing the Lesser Rift in Empty Quarter Sector.
  • 822-835: Much of Arzul Sector is conquered by the Arzula.
    • 835-860s: The Blighted War drains the Arzula's nascent Hegemony as it tries to conquer five subsectors.
  • 864: The modern Hegemony of Lorean is founded, starting out as a 'trade and aid' group of interstellar traders centred on a cluster of high-population systems dominating Mycocona Subsector.
    • The great success of this trade coalition leads to a sharp rise of economic and then military power.
  • 869-870: The repressive methods of the Hegemony, and the refusal of local resistance to buckle, leads to the Era of Horror in parts of coreward Empty Quarter Sector, as the Hegemony responds with undue cruelty against its enemies.
  • 872: The worlds of Kotsfa Subsector secede from the Hegemony, defying efforts to stop them.
    • Further disintegration is only prevented with the suicide of the Hegemon and radical economic reforms introduced by his successor.
  • 915: The Hegemon starts sending emissaries, secretly and publicly, to contact the major leaders of the Damlaer Union.
  • 933-936: The Damlaer Union defects from the Julian Protectorate to the Hegemony of Lorean, leading to the Lorean Strikes. Failed military action leads to a major political crisis within the Protectorate.
  • 942: The Protectorate and the Hegemony formally sign the Treaty of Var-Inaka (restricting naval basing) and the Julian Concord, incorporating the Hegemony into the Julian Protectorate.
